Digha

Digha, often referred to as the “Brighton of the East,” is a popular seaside resort town in the state of West Bengal, India. Nestled on the shores of the Bay of Bengal, Digha is renowned for its picturesque beaches, vibrant marine life, and serene environment. This coastal town is a favorite getaway for tourists seeking a mix of relaxation and adventure. With its palm-fringed beaches, bustling markets, and a host of recreational activities, Digha offers something for everyone.

Best Times to Visit

Digha experiences a tropical climate, characterized by hot summers, monsoon rains, and mild winters. The best time to visit Digha is during the winter months, from October to February. During this period, the weather is pleasant and conducive for beach activities and sightseeing.

Summer (March to June) Summers in Digha are hot and humid, with temperatures ranging between 24°C and 37°C. The sweltering heat can be uncomfortable for some, but the town sees fewer crowds, making it ideal for those seeking solitude. Early mornings and late evenings are the best times to enjoy the beach during summer.

Monsoon (July to September) The monsoon season brings heavy rainfall and high humidity to Digha. While the rain enhances the natural beauty of the region, it can also disrupt travel plans. However, monsoon enthusiasts will find the sight of rain-soaked beaches and lush greenery quite captivating.

Winter (October to February) Winter is the peak tourist season in Digha. The weather is cool and pleasant, with temperatures ranging from 15°C to 28°C. This is the ideal time for beach activities, water sports, and exploring the town’s attractions. The pleasant weather also makes it perfect for enjoying leisurely walks along the shore.

Activities and Attractions

Digha offers a variety of attractions and activities that cater to different interests. From serene beaches to fascinating museums and bustling markets, there’s plenty to see and do in this charming coastal town.

  • New Digha Beach the New Beach is the primary attraction, known for its clean sands and gentle waves. This beach is ideal for swimming, sunbathing, and enjoying picturesque sunsets. The beach is well-maintained and offers various facilities, including benches, changing rooms, and food stalls.
  • Old Digha Beach Old Beach, located about 2 km from New, is more crowded and commercialized. It features rocky outcrops and is perfect for watching the waves crash against the shore. The beachside stalls offer a range of local snacks and souvenirs, making it a bustling spot for visitors.
  • Marine Aquarium and Regional Centre The Marine Aquarium and Regional Centre is a must-visit for marine life enthusiasts. It houses a variety of marine species, including exotic fish, sea turtles, and other aquatic creatures. The aquarium provides educational insights into marine biodiversity and conservation efforts.
  • Udaipur Beach Located about 3 km from Digha, Udaipur Beach is a relatively secluded and serene spot. It offers a peaceful environment away from the crowds, making it perfect for relaxation. The beach is also known for its casuarina groves and fishing activities.
  • Shankarpur Beach Shankarpur Beach, about 14 km from Digha, is another pristine beach known for its tranquil ambiance. It’s an excellent spot for those looking to escape the hustle and bustle of city life. The beach is also a popular fishing harbor, where visitors can witness fishermen at work.
  • Chandaneswar Temple Situated about 8 km from Digha, the Chandaneswar Temple is a significant religious site dedicated to Lord Shiva. The temple attracts numerous devotees, especially during the annual Charak festival. The temple’s serene surroundings and spiritual aura make it a worthwhile visit.
  • Amarabati Park Amarabati Park is a well-maintained park in New Digha, offering boating facilities, lush greenery, and a children’s play area. It’s a great place for families to relax and enjoy some quality time amidst nature.
  • Digha Science Centre The Digha Science Centre is an educational attraction featuring interactive exhibits on various scientific concepts. It also has a planetarium that offers shows on astronomy, making it a fascinating visit for both children and adults.

Local Cuisine

Bengali cuisine is the highlight of Digha’s culinary offerings. Fresh seafood, including fish, prawns, and crabs, is a staple in most local restaurants. Some must-try dishes include:

Fish Curry: Made with freshly caught fish and flavored with mustard, spices, and coconut, fish curry is a quintessential Bengali dish.

Prawn Malai Curry: A creamy and flavorful curry made with prawns, coconut milk, and spices.

Crab Masala: A spicy and savory dish made with crabs cooked in a rich masala sauce.

Nearest Places to Visit

Mandarmani Located about 30 km from Digha, Mandarmani is another beautiful beach destination. Known for its long, motorable beach, Mandarmani offers a range of water sports and beach activities. It’s an excellent place for those seeking a quieter beach experience.

Talsari Beach Talsari Beach, situated around 7 km from Digha, is known for its scenic beauty and tranquil environment. The beach is less commercialized, making it ideal for a peaceful retreat. The sight of red crabs on the beach is a unique attraction here.

Junput Junput, located about 40 km from Digha, is a serene coastal village known for its picturesque beach and casuarina groves. It’s a great place for bird watching and enjoying the natural beauty of the coastline.

Bishnupur Bishnupur, about 150 km from Digha, is famous for its terracotta temples and rich cultural heritage. It’s an excellent destination for history enthusiasts and those interested in exploring Bengal’s architectural marvels.

How to Reach

By Air The nearest airport to Digha is Netaji Subhash Chandra Bose International Airport in Kolkata, approximately 190 km away. From the airport, visitors can hire a taxi or take a bus to reach Digha.

By Train Digha has its own railway station, Digha Flag Station, which is well-connected to major cities like Kolkata, Howrah, and Kharagpur. Several trains run daily, making it a convenient option for travelers.

By Road Digha is well-connected by road to major cities in West Bengal. Regular bus services, including both government and private operators, are available from Kolkata, Howrah, and other nearby towns. Visitors can also drive to Digha via NH16 and NH116B.

By Sea While Digha is a coastal town, there are no regular sea routes for passenger travel. However, plans are underway to develop sea connectivity in the future, which could provide an additional mode of transport.
